#ifndef __ASM_C6X_SYSCALLS_H
#define __ASM_C6X_SYSCALLS_H

#include <linux/compiler.h>
#include <linux/linkage.h>
#include <linux/types.h>

/* The array of function pointers for syscalls. */
extern void *sys_call_table[];

/* The following are trampolines in entry.S to handle 64-bit arguments */
extern long sys_pread_c6x(unsigned int fd, char __user *buf,
			  size_t count, off_t pos_low, off_t pos_high);
extern long sys_pwrite_c6x(unsigned int fd, const char __user *buf,
			   size_t count, off_t pos_low, off_t pos_high);
extern long sys_truncate64_c6x(const char __user *path,
			       off_t length_low, off_t length_high);
extern long sys_ftruncate64_c6x(unsigned int fd,
			       off_t length_low, off_t length_high);
extern long sys_fadvise64_c6x(int fd, u32 offset_lo, u32 offset_hi,
			      u32 len, int advice);
extern long sys_fadvise64_64_c6x(int fd, u32 offset_lo, u32 offset_hi,
				u32 len_lo, u32 len_hi, int advice);
extern long sys_fallocate_c6x(int fd, int mode,
			      u32 offset_lo, u32 offset_hi,
			      u32 len_lo, u32 len_hi);
extern int sys_cache_sync(unsigned long s, unsigned long e);

struct pt_regs;

extern asmlinkage long sys_c6x_clone(struct pt_regs *regs);
extern asmlinkage long sys_c6x_execve(const char __user *name,
				      const char __user *const __user *argv,
				      const char __user *const __user *envp,
				      struct pt_regs *regs);


#include <asm-generic/syscalls.h>

#endif /* __ASM_C6X_SYSCALLS_H */

#if !defined(_ASM_C6X_UNISTD_H) || defined(__SYSCALL)
#define _ASM_C6X_UNISTD_H

/* Use the standard ABI for syscalls. */
#include <asm-generic/unistd.h>

/* C6X-specific syscalls. */
#define __NR_cache_sync	(__NR_arch_specific_syscall + 0)
__SYSCALL(__NR_cache_sync, sys_cache_sync)

#endif /* _ASM_C6X_UNISTD_H */

#include <linux/module.h>
#include <linux/syscalls.h>
#include <linux/uaccess.h>

#include <asm/syscalls.h>

#ifdef CONFIG_ACCESS_CHECK
int _access_ok(unsigned long addr, unsigned long size)
{
	if (!size)
		return 1;

	if (!addr || addr > (0xffffffffUL - (size - 1)))
		goto _bad_access;

	if (segment_eq(get_fs(), KERNEL_DS))
		return 1;

	if (memory_start <= addr && (addr + size - 1) < memory_end)
		return 1;

_bad_access:
	pr_debug("Bad access attempt: pid[%d] addr[%08lx] size[0x%lx]\n",
		 current->pid, addr, size);
	return 0;
}
EXPORT_SYMBOL(_access_ok);
#endif

/* sys_cache_sync -- sync caches over given range */
asmlinkage int sys_cache_sync(unsigned long s, unsigned long e)
{
	L1D_cache_block_writeback_invalidate(s, e);
	L1P_cache_block_invalidate(s, e);

	return 0;
}

/* Provide the actual syscall number to call mapping. */
#undef __SYSCALL
#define __SYSCALL(nr, call) [nr] = (call),

/*
 * Use trampolines
 */
#define sys_pread64		sys_pread_c6x
#define sys_pwrite64		sys_pwrite_c6x
#define sys_truncate64		sys_truncate64_c6x
#define sys_ftruncate64		sys_ftruncate64_c6x
#define sys_fadvise64		sys_fadvise64_c6x
#define sys_fadvise64_64	sys_fadvise64_64_c6x
#define sys_fallocate		sys_fallocate_c6x

/* Use sys_mmap_pgoff directly */
#define sys_mmap2 sys_mmap_pgoff

/*
 * Note that we can't include <linux/unistd.h> here since the header
 * guard will defeat us; <asm/unistd.h> checks for __SYSCALL as well.
 */
void *sys_call_table[__NR_syscalls] = {
	[0 ... __NR_syscalls-1] = sys_ni_syscall,
#include <asm/unistd.h>
};
